相关疑难解决方法(0)

Python!=操作vs"不是"

在对这个问题的评论中,我看到了一个建议使用的声明

result is not None
Run Code Online (Sandbox Code Playgroud)

VS

result != None
Run Code Online (Sandbox Code Playgroud)

我想知道区别是什么,以及为什么可能推荐另一个?

python operators

223
推荐指数
5
解决办法
16万
查看次数

使用list comprehension删除列表中的元素 - Python

我有一个这样的列表:

['A','B','C']
Run Code Online (Sandbox Code Playgroud)

我需要的是根据函数中的输入删除一个元素.例如,如果我决定删除A,它应该返回:

['B','C']
Run Code Online (Sandbox Code Playgroud)

我试过没有成功

list = ['A','B','C']
[var for var in list if list[var] != 'A']
Run Code Online (Sandbox Code Playgroud)

我该怎么做?谢谢

python list-comprehension

9
推荐指数
2
解决办法
1万
查看次数

标签 统计

python ×2

list-comprehension ×1

operators ×1